//네이버 서치어드바이저 플러터 keystore 생성 안될 때 해결방법
본문 바로가기

플러터

플러터 keystore 생성 안될 때 해결방법

keytool -genkey -v -keystore c:/Users/USER_NAME/key.jks -keyalg RSA -keysize 2048 -validity 10000 -alias key

user_name에 본인 폴더명 넣거나

 

c:/부터 다 지우고

 

본인이 만들고 싶은 폴더 어디든 키스토어를 생성하면 되는데

 

문제는 무슨 에러 나면서 여튼 안됨.

 

플러터 홈피에는 flutter doctor -v 쳐서

 

binary at: 다음에 나오는 폴더를 어쩌구 하라는데

 

해도 소용없었음.

 

몇 시간 씨름하다가 잠자고 일어나서 다시 검색해보고 별 짓 다 해봤는데 안됨.

 

해결법은 의외로 간단했음.

 

바로 2번째 거였다..

 

keytool -genkey -v -keystore c:/Users/USER_NAME/key.jks -keyalg RSA -keysize 2048 -validity 10000 -alias key

 

이 코드 뒤에

 

-storetype JKS

를 붙이면 됨

 

keytool -genkey -v -keystore c:/Users/USER_NAME/key.jks -keyalg RSA -keysize 2048 -validity 10000 -alias key -storetype JKS

 

이렇게 된다.

 

이렇게 했더니 바로 키생성 성공...